The Importance of Baseline Metrics
To accurately measure the impact of AI automation, you must first understand your current performance. Establishing baseline metrics before deployment provides a crucial point of comparison. For instance, if you're automating a customer service process, record the average resolution time, agent workload, and customer satisfaction scores before the AI goes live. This data will then allow you to quantify the improvements directly attributable to the AI system.

1. Operational Efficiency & Productivity Gains
One of the most immediate benefits of AI automation is its ability to enhance operational efficiency. By automating repetitive tasks, businesses can free up human capital to focus on more strategic, value-added activities. Key metrics here include:
- Process Completion Time: The time taken to complete a specific task or process before and after AI implementation. A significant reduction indicates improved efficiency.
- Throughput: The volume of work processed within a given timeframe. AI systems often dramatically increase throughput, handling more transactions or data points than human teams.
- Error Rate Reduction: AI can significantly reduce human error in data entry, calculations, and compliance checks. Tracking the decrease in errors directly quantifies quality improvement.
- Resource Utilisation: How effectively human and technological resources are being used. AI can optimize resource allocation, reducing idle time or bottlenecks.
2. Cost Savings & Return on Investment (ROI)
Ultimately, AI automation must deliver a positive financial return. Calculating ROI involves comparing the costs of implementation and maintenance against the monetary benefits derived. This is a critical AI automation KPIs South Africa businesses need to master.
| Cost Category | Pre-AI Automation (ZAR) | Post-AI Automation (ZAR) | Savings (ZAR) |
|---|---|---|---|
| Labour Costs (Manual Tasks) | R 500,000 | R 200,000 | R 300,000 |
| Error Correction Costs | R 100,000 | R 20,000 | R 80,000 |
| Infrastructure (Legacy) | R 70,000 | R 30,000 | R 40,000 |
| AI Software/Licensing | R 0 | R 150,000 | -R 150,000 |
| AI Implementation/Training | R 0 | R 80,000 | -R 80,000 |
| Total Annual Costs | R 670,000 | R 480,000 | R 190,000 |
Example calculation based on a hypothetical annual scenario.
Key Financial Metrics:
- Total Cost of Ownership (TCO): Encompasses all direct and indirect costs of an AI system over its lifecycle, including acquisition, deployment, operation, and maintenance.
- Payback Period: The time it takes for the cumulative savings or revenue generated by the AI system to offset its initial investment.
- Net Present Value (NPV): A financial metric that calculates the profitability of an investment, taking into account the time value of money.
3. Customer Experience (CX) Enhancement
AI automation isn't just about internal efficiencies; it can profoundly impact how customers interact with your business. Improved CX often leads to higher satisfaction, loyalty, and ultimately, increased revenue.
- Customer Satisfaction (CSAT) Scores: Measure customer happiness with specific interactions or overall service. AI-powered chatbots or personalized recommendations can boost these scores.
- Net Promoter Score (NPS): Gauges customer loyalty and willingness to recommend your business.
- First Contact Resolution (FCR): The percentage of customer issues resolved during the first interaction. AI can empower self-service options or guide agents to quicker resolutions.
- Response Times: The speed at which customer queries or requests are addressed. AI-driven systems can provide instant responses 24/7.
4. Innovation & Strategic Impact
While harder to quantify, the strategic impact of AI automation is often its most valuable long-term benefit. This includes enabling new business models, faster market entry, and enhanced decision-making.
- Time to Market for New Products/Services: AI can accelerate R&D, design, and deployment cycles.
- Data-Driven Decision Making: The ability to leverage AI-processed insights for strategic planning. This can be measured by the number of decisions informed by AI analytics or the success rate of those decisions.
- Employee Engagement & Retention: By automating mundane tasks, AI can improve job satisfaction and allow employees to focus on more engaging work, leading to better retention rates.

Best Practices for Tracking AI Automation KPIs
To ensure your KPI tracking is effective and yields actionable insights, follow these best practices:
- Start with Clear Objectives: Before selecting any KPI, define what you want your AI automation to achieve. Is it cost reduction, efficiency gains, or improved customer satisfaction? Your objectives will dictate your KPIs.
- Establish Baselines: Always measure your current performance before implementing AI. This provides the necessary context to evaluate the AI's impact accurately.
- Automate Data Collection: Wherever possible, use automated tools and dashboards to collect and visualize KPI data. Manual collection is prone to errors and can be time-consuming.
- Regular Review and Adjustment: KPIs are not static. Regularly review their relevance and adjust them as your AI systems evolve and your business objectives shift. Quarterly reviews are a good starting point.
- Communicate Results: Share KPI performance with relevant stakeholders. Transparency fosters buy-in and helps demonstrate the value of AI across the organisation.
